NEW DELHI: Over one crore houses under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ojna in urban areas (PMAY-U) have been completed and delivered, the housing and urban affairs ministry said on Sunday.The ministry also announced that a “significant milestone” has been achieved with sanctioning of 1.25 crore houses under the flagship scheme since 2015, of which around one crore have been allotted to women.Last week, the Central Sanctioning and Monitoring Committee reviewed the scheme’s progress and approved additional housing proposals sent by states and UTs. “During the meeting, over 2.09 lakh houses were sanctioned under PMAY- Urban 2.0 for EWS families,” it said.CSMC said around 1.4 lakh houses were sanctioned under Beneficiary Led Construction (BLC) vertical, providing up to Rs 2.5 lakh to build pucca houses on their own land.
